intel: Keep track of x,y offsets in miptrees and use them for blitting.
By just using offsets, we confused the hardware's tiling calculations,
resulting in failures in miptree validation and blit clears.
Fixes piglit fbo-clearmipmap.
Bug #23552. (automatic mipmap generation)
